From: | Michael Paquier <michael(at)paquier(dot)xyz> |
---|---|
To: | Julien Rouhaud <rjuju123(at)gmail(dot)com> |
Cc: | Thomas Munro <thomas(dot)munro(at)gmail(dot)com>, okano(dot)naoki(at)jp(dot)fujitsu(dot)com, PostgreSQL mailing lists <pgsql-bugs(at)lists(dot)postgresql(dot)org> |
Subject: | Re: BUG #17448: In Windows 10, version 1703 and later, huge_pages doesn't work. |
Date: | 2022-04-01 05:59:22 |
Message-ID: | YkaUuhwppy2hiBi9@paquier.xyz |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-bugs pgsql-hackers |
On Thu, Mar 31, 2022 at 07:03:09PM +0800, Julien Rouhaud wrote:
> There's no such indication on IsWindowsVersionOrGreater(), but after seeing
> various comments on forums from angry people, it may be a hint that it behaves
> similarly. I'm not sure what to do at this point, maybe just always use the
> flag (the PG_ version which may be 0), hoping that hopefully windows won't
> define it if it can't handle it?
Looking at the internals of versionhelpers.h, would it work to use as
arguments for IsWindowsVersionOrGreater() the following, in this
order? As of:
- HIBYTE(_WIN32_WINNT_WINTHRESHOLD)
- LOBYTE(_WIN32_WINNT_WINTHRESHOLD)
- 1703
Just to drop an idea.
--
Michael
From | Date | Subject | |
---|---|---|---|
Next Message | Julien Rouhaud | 2022-04-01 06:19:46 | Re: BUG #17448: In Windows 10, version 1703 and later, huge_pages doesn't work. |
Previous Message | Michael Paquier | 2022-04-01 05:54:53 | Re: BUG #17448: In Windows 10, version 1703 and later, huge_pages doesn't work. |
From | Date | Subject | |
---|---|---|---|
Next Message | Michael Paquier | 2022-04-01 06:01:38 | Re: Rewriting the test of pg_upgrade as a TAP test - take three - remastered set |
Previous Message | Kyotaro Horiguchi | 2022-04-01 05:59:19 | Re: Higher level questions around shared memory stats |